Tara and jada are hiking up a hill. Each has a different stride.
 The run for Tara's stride is 32 inches, and the rise is 8 inches.
 The run for jade's stride is 36 inches.
 What is the rise of jade's stride?
:
Assuming the relationship of rise and run is same for each hiker
:
{{{8/32}}} = {{{r/36}}}
Cross multiply
32r = 8*36
32r = 288
r = 288/32
r = 9 inches is J's rise
